Output 75bbf59f6fab3b6e08021ac86c4f3e6fb5d3e604b47d969e63a87dfd7f994bc2:1

value
153240895
script pubkey
OP_0 OP_PUSHBYTES_32 e0d2fe1d1fb16a64653da1858ae554ce71b19623b72f9cdab3081ba90ec3c2ec
address
bc1qurf0u8glk94xgefa5xzc4e25eecmr93rkuheek4npqd6jrkrctkqugpqtg
transaction
75bbf59f6fab3b6e08021ac86c4f3e6fb5d3e604b47d969e63a87dfd7f994bc2
spent
true